Episode 233: OSHA: Developments Under the Biden Administration


Listen Later

With the Biden Administration came an increased focus on workplace health and safety, and a much more robust role for the U.S. Department of Labor’s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A).  Join us to learn the latest developments in workplace health and safety regulations and what this means for US Employers.  In this webinar to podcast, we provide a lively discussion among highly experienced practitioners on the topics below:

  • OSHA’s Emergency Temporary Standard and employers’ new obligations
  • The impact of the new focus on ventilation requirements for workplaces
  • Enforcement actions expected from OSHA under the Biden Administration
  • Key practical steps that employers should undertake to ensure they are in compliance
